Late Ming Dynasty: The Counterattack Begins with Sea Pirates
Chapter 11 Tied
"What are you doing over there?"
"Master with the hook claw, brothers, we need to practice boarding again today."
"I'm waiting for you."
"What?"
Chi Honghai gently nudged Liu Qingjiang's shoulder and then turned to walk towards the training ground.
Waiting for Liu Qingjiang to return with more than a dozen grappling hooks, Chi Honghai spoke first and asked.
"How many of our brothers do this well."
Liu Qingjiang threw the head of the grappling hook on the ground, holding the rope with one hand.
"Sir, the ones who used to be pirates were the best at using this thing."
"Okay, distribute the notices and tell them to prepare. We'll skip training today."
"Sir, what's this? Another shipment has arrived?"
"Does the lack of stock mean you can't grab it? Grab whatever's in short supply."
Upon hearing that there was work to be done again, Liu Qingjiang smiled and walked to the training ground, calling out the men who were former subordinates of Liu Xiang.
Instructor Lang, who was teaching how to use firearms, didn't understand the situation for a moment, so he turned around and looked at Chi Honghai with his hands outstretched.
Chi Honghai smiled and raised his hand.
"It's alright, Instructor, please continue."
There were about fifty people who were called out by Liu Qingjiang.
They stood in two rows facing Chi Honghai, holding firearms in their hands, and the ranks were fairly orderly.
"Brothers, leave the firearms with Instructor Lang later. Bring your grappling hooks and get ready to come with me."
Questions arose from the crowd.
"Sir, are we going to hijack a ship tonight?"
Chi Honghai shook his head and blurted out two words.
"Kidnapping people."
As soon as he finished speaking, laughter erupted from the queue.
"Kidnapping is great, isn't this what we've always done? Hahahaha."
Chi Honghai ignored him, his expression subtly changing as he let out a very slight sigh of relief.
Liu Qingjiang noticed something was wrong with Chi Honghai, so he stood in front of the line.
"What are you laughing at? You know what you're doing. Have you forgotten what I just told you?"
Under Liu Qingjiang's reprimand, the entire team calmed down again, and their crooked bodies straightened up in an instant.
-
Fishing port on Hong Kong Island.
Dozens of men, with grappling hooks at their waists and weapons in their hands, hurriedly boarded the small boat that Chi Honghai had bought from the Portuguese.
As Chi Honghai's beloved pet, its first outing, though not a combat mission, still needed to be ceremonial.
Light breech-loading cannons were installed on the ship long ago, and the crew not only brought firearms, but also their Western instructors.
Bathed in the golden light, the group drove away from Hong Kong Island and headed towards the outskirts of Xin'an County.
Along the way, the boat traveled along the coast. After sunset, in order to avoid being discovered as much as possible, Chi Honghai strictly forbade lighting torches on the boat.
Only by the moonlight and the exceptional eyesight of a few could one have some visibility.
Therefore, the entire driving process was not particularly fast.
Swaying gently, by the time the boat reached the outskirts of Xin'an County, it was already midnight.
After disembarking, the group stood in a line on the beach again.
Even in Guangzhou in June, the sea breeze at night still feels a bit chilly when it hits you.
"Qingjiang, take a team of men and go to the larger villages or estates around here. Find out which families have blacksmiths and carpenters, and bring them back to me."
"Sir, I thought we were going to kidnap some young lady, but it turns out we're kidnapping this... This isn't worth anything..."
"We still have a young lady living on our island. We can't afford to have more. We're just using these people as tools. Kidnapping them is worth a few bucks. We can rob an official's ship and have everything we need."
"When did you begin to enjoy this, sir?"
Chi Honghai stared intently at Liu Qingjiang, but it was too dark to see his expression clearly.
They had no choice but to issue the order to depart.
"Pang San, take your men and follow me closely, we're going to the city."
Guided by the scattered lights in the city, Chi Honghai and his group made their way to the edge of the city in the dark.
The city walls of the county town in the Ming Dynasty were not that high, and the area to the south was relatively peaceful.
After Zheng Zhilong, the pirates lost their arrogance. Even if there were some small groups of pirates, they generally wouldn't rush directly into the county town.
In this situation, at night in the county town, the only person who can be at ease on duty is this wall.
Chi Honghai ordered Pang San to lead his men to throw the grappling hooks onto the city wall, and then began to sneakily climb up.
After he climbed the city wall, he bent over and looked down at the dark scene below, but there was not a single person in sight.
Sleep well, sleep peacefully.
Although it was pitch black, as a permanent resident of Xin'an County, even though he had moved away for some time, he could not forget the streets and alleys of the county.
"Get back as soon as possible."
"Yes, sir."
With practiced ease, Chi Honghai and Pang San each led a group of men to the residences of the blacksmiths and carpenters in the city.
"Ta-da, ta-da."
"Who is it... so late at night..."
"Act impartially and investigate suspicious individuals."
"Some suspicious person has come to our house..." the craftsman muttered as he got up.
"branch"
As soon as the craftsman opened the door, he immediately perked up from his sleepy eyes.
Chi Honghai's men held a knife to his neck and slowly pushed him into the house.
"What...what do you want? I have no money..."
"Stop yelling. I don't want your money. If you dare to utter a single word, I'll send you to report to the King of Hell right now."
The craftsman was too frightened to continue speaking, but when he heard that the other party didn't want his money or his life, he calmed down a little.
The men took out a rope, tied the man's hands behind his back, grabbed a rag from the table, and stuffed it into his mouth.
"Let's move on to the next one."
The plot repeats itself, and Chi Honghai can't help but sigh that the identity of an official is indeed useful. Not to mention seeing him, just hearing the words "upholding justice" is enough to make people obediently cooperate.
Not long after, several blacksmiths and carpenters in the eastern part of the city were kidnapped by Chi Honghai.
With the task completed, Chi Honghai returned to the spot where he had been.
Not long after, Pang San and his men also sneaked over here.
However, as they got closer, Chi Honghai realized something was amiss.
In his memory, there weren't this many blacksmiths and carpenters in the west of the city. Why was the number of people Pang San tied up tonight not quite right? Had he tied up the wrong people?
When Pang San got close to his face, Chi Honghai realized that he had brought the whole family of three with him.
Chi Honghai's earlobes felt slightly hot, but he didn't say anything.
They would first have people climb onto the city wall, then tie them up, hook them onto their backs with grappling hooks, and fish them out like pigs. Then they would fish them out and place them outside the city.
After the group of people escorted these people to the shore, Chi Honghai put his hands on Pang San's shoulders and shook him.
"My good Pang San, I told you to kidnap the craftsman, but you ended up kidnapping his whole family."
Pang San was so flustered that he didn't know what to do.
"Master... didn't you say... that with the whole family here, we could work in peace?"
Chi Honghai shook his head, holding his forehead, and turned to ask the blacksmith behind him.
Where are your wife and children?
"The...the typhoon happened a few days ago, and people passed away..."
Chi Honghai patted him on the shoulder.
He didn't inquire about the remaining few, because he knew they were all single.
"Bring these people onto the ship and wait for Liu Qingjiang."
"Yes."
When Liu Qingjiang returned, Chi Honghai found that Liu Qingjiang's situation was roughly the same as Pang San's, except that he had a wife and children, so he packed them up as well.
Chi Honghai looked at the people Liu Qingjiang brought back and said calmly, "Get on the ship."
Pang San, standing beside him, asked in confusion, "What's wrong?"
"Sir, why don't you mention Brother Liu?"
